从Mysql命令行导出完整数据库(mysql命令行导出数据库)
Mysql命令行导出完整数据库是指从MySQL数据库服务器使用MySQL客户端命令行窗口将MySQL数据库的所有内容导出到文件中的一种操作。由于MYSQL具有自动备份、跨平台恢复N多服务器,因此,这种方法可以很好地用来备份和移植MySQL数据库的内容。
首先,要从Mysql命令行导出完整MySQL库,需要安装Mysql命令行客户端。在Windows操作系统中,用户可以从如下网站获取免费的命令行客户端:https://dev.mysql.com/downloads/worbench/。
安装完成后,用户需要打开Mysql客户端,输入Mysql用户名和密码登录,然后在Mysql命令行输入以下命令:
mysqldump -u 用户名 -p 密码 all-databases mysqldb.sql
此命令将导出当前MySQL服务器上所有数据库的全部结构和数据,并将其保存到mysqldb.sql文件中。
用户也可以使用一些变种命令来仅导出特定数据库或表:
// 导出特定库
mysqldump -u 用户名 -p 密码 db_name dbname.sql
// 导出所有表
mysqldump -u 用户名 -p 密码 db_name all-tables dbname.sql
// 导出特定表
mysqldump -u 用户名 -p 密码 db_name table_name dbname.sql
此外,用户也可以通过 opt 参数设置更高的压缩水平,以减少导出的文件尺寸:
mysqldump -u 用户名 -p 密码 opt db_name dbname.sql
当用户完成所有上述操作后,就可以运行该文件来验证导出的数据是否正确:
mysql -u 用户名 -p 密码
以上就是从MYSQL命令行导出完整数据库的教程,用户可以根据自己的实际需要,选择合适的命令行来完成MySQL数据库的备份和恢复。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 从Mysql命令行导出完整数据库(mysql命令行导出数据库)
相关文章
- MySQL安装指南: 从零开始(mysql安装1364)
- 数据库MySQL命令行管理数据库进入方法(mysql命令打开)
- MySQL 数据库:加速升级你的数据库(mysql数据库升级)
- Mysql数据库中如何更新表字段(mysql更改表字段)
- 高性能MySQL:提升数据库性能的关键(高性能mysql3)
- 测试MySQL性能,提升数据库稳定性(mysql性能测试)
- 和导入MySQL数据库导出导入:实现数据管理便捷化(mysql数据库的导出)
- MySQL安装失败:挫败与困惑(mysql的安装不成功)
- MySQL实现查询相同字段的简便方法(mysql查询相同字段)
- 怎么配置Mysql安装后如何优化配置(mysql安装后)
- 解决MySQL频繁挂掉问题的有效方法(mysql经常挂掉)
- 管理MySQL 使用CMD管理数据库实现自动化管理(mysql数据库cmd)
- Migrating Your Databases with Ease: A Guide to MySQL Migration(mysql迁移数据库)
- 计算MySQL时间相差的天数(mysql时间相差的天数)
- MySQL数据库导出: 入门操作语法简介(mysql数据库导出语句)
- MySQL数据库批量导入的技巧(mysql数据库批量导入)
- MySQL数据库如何添加新字段(mysql数据库添加字段)
- MySQL日期函数date使用指南(mysql date())
- MySQL主表概念解析(mysql中主表是什么)
- MySQL 数据库中如何查询不为空的数据(mysql中不为null)
- MySQL中的mytest了解MySQL中mytest的作用和用法(mySQL中mytest)
- 基于 C 三层架构的 Mysql 架构设计(c 三层架构 mysql)
- 32位环境下安装MySQL数据库(32位安装mysql吗)
- MySQL 1142报错拒绝访问(1142报错mysql)
- MySQL创建视图命令简介(mysql中创建视图命令)
- Mysql XA查询事务性应用中的数据可靠性保证(mysql xa 查询)
- Mysql数据库不可见,怎么办(mysql不能显示数据库)